Nettet24. mar. 2024 · 4. Put the ground sleeve in place and leave the concrete to set. All garden flagpoles need a ground sleeve to hold it in place. This is the stage of the installation that requires you to place the ground sleeve into the wet cement. As soon as it’s in place and level, you need to leave the concrete to set for approximately seven to ten days. Nettet23. feb. 2024 · Mark out and dig the foundations for the base of the flagpole to be planted into. Before pouring cement (use regular cement, avoid ready-mix) make sure the base is completely level. As the foundation is setting, assemble the flagpole and connect to the base. After the foundation has set, carefully walk the flagpole up to a vertical position ...
